Eleni Fotiadou Küreman

Eleni Fotiadou Küreman

First Greek female professional photojournalist in Turkey
"Only I could take pictures without a flash bulb, because I had a Leica."

Date of Birth: 1921

Place of Birth: İstanbul

Date of Death: 16/07/2001 2001

Place of Death: Istanbul

Burial Site: Şişli Greek Orthodox Cemetery, Istanbul

"When I was a sports reporter, everybody would wait at the goal posts opposite the famous goal keepers whilst I would stand behind them as they were unlikely to let a goal slip in. Male photo reporters would tease me for this but it was me who always caught the best shots. It would always be Eleni who got the only picture when a good goal keeper failed to hold the ball."
(Eleni Küreman)

Eleni Küreman started her career as a press photographer in 1947 at the Associated Press agency. She worked as a photo reporter for the Son Posta, Yeni Şafak, Vakit, Son Dakika and Yeni Gün newspapers.

The first professional female photojournalist in Turkey, Eleni Küreman was at the same time the first Greek professional female photographer.

Education

Middle School: Saint Pulcherie French High School, Istanbul

High School: Ioakimio Fener Greek High School, Istanbul

Contributions to Society

(No information available)

Family and Friends

  • Mother :Sofya (tailor)
  • Father:Stavro (merchant)
  • Sister:Keti Çapanoğlu
  • Marriage:Kayhan Küreman (journalist)
  • Friends :Rasim Us (educator, journalist)
